Amazon is looking for a motivated individual for the profile of ACES (Amazon Customer Excellence System) Program Manager for its India transportation operations team. As a program manager, you will:

  • Serve as gatekeeper in assigned process areas for the change management process
  • Partner with tech organization on the business requirement documents (BRD)
  • Define the right process and work with operations to establish the right process path
  • Work with stakeholders to eliminate gaps in system and have a systemic fix of gaps
  • Demonstrates discretion in coordination of project scoping and selection to align with business objectives
  • Develop, implement, and govern KPI reporting for a portfolio of programs, providing visibility to the milestones and performance across all projects
  • Audits completed projects to verify sustained impact

This role calls for an individual who understands all aspects of performance which impacts both internal and external customer experience. The individual will determine, then drive, any initiatives necessary to improve it. It requires an individual to showcase judgment and decision making skills to create long term sustainable process paths to improve customer experience.

The successful candidate will be a person who enjoys and loves working with data, understand operational processes and would be able to design and define progress paths.
